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Seneca Polytechnic to Brock University is to bus which costs $23 - $35 and takes 3h 26m.
The fastest way to get from Seneca Polytechnic to Brock University is to drive which takes 1h 32m and costs $25 - $40.
The distance between Seneca Polytechnic and Brock University is 138 km. The road distance is 133.4 km.
The best way to get from Seneca Polytechnic to Brock University without a car is to line 1 subway and bus which takes 3h 9m and costs $17 - $85.
It takes approximately 3h 9m to get from Seneca Polytechnic to Brock University,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Seneca Polytechnic to Brock University is 133 km. It takes approximately 1h 32m to drive from Seneca Polytechnic to Brock University.

What companies run services between Seneca Polytechnic, ON, Canada and Brock University, ON, Canada?
Flixbus USA operates a bus from Toronto to St. Catharines twice daily. Tickets cost $16–23 and the journey takes 1h 30m.
